The first recipe we’ll be sharing is the classic Caesar dressing recipe, which is a creamy and tangy-based dressing made with anchovy fillets, garlic cloves, egg yolks, olive oil, and lemon juice. For this recipe, you’ll need a blender or a food processor. To start, add two cloves of garlic, two anchovy fillets, two tablespoons of lemon juice, one tablespoon of Dijon mustard, two tablespoons of grated Parmesan cheese, and two egg yolks in the blender or food processor. While blending, slowly drizzle in ½ cup of olive oil until you reached the desired consistency. Drizzle in more lemon juice if you want a tangier dressing. You can store it in an airtight container and refrigerate it for up to a week. The second variation of Caesar dressing is a healthier alternative for those watching their calorie intake. This recipe is made with Greek yogurt, Dijon mustard, garlic, and lemon juice. To make this recipe, mix ½ cup of plain Greek yogurt, one tablespoon of Dijon mustard, one clove of minced garlic, and two tablespoons of lemon juice in a small bowl. Whisk until well combined, and then slowly drizzle in two tablespoons of olive oil while whisking continuously. Add salt and pepper to taste, and store it in the fridge in an airtight container for up to a week. No matter which version you choose, these Caesar dressings can take your salad to the next level.
